    Market brief

    Almost every city in this corridor is separately incorporated, which means the City of LA Rent Stabilization Ordinance and Measure ULA do not apply. California's statewide Tenant Protection Act (AB 1482) is generally the operative regulation. That simpler regulatory picture, combined with some of the densest rental populations in California, is precisely why yield-focused buyers keep rotating capital here.

    Inventory is dominated by 4 to 24 unit buildings constructed between 1955 and 1980, with wide variation in condition and parking. Value here is a collected-rent exercise: delinquency history, actual versus scheduled rent, deferred maintenance, and parking count move the number far more than any appreciation narrative.

    The buyer pool is 1031 capital trading down from low-cap coastal buildings and owner-operators who already run product in the corridor. Sellers who can document collections and condition cleanly capture the yield premium; sellers who cannot watch buyers price the uncertainty into their offers.
